2005 Mitsubishi Outlander vs. 2002 Daewoo Magnus

To start off,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ander is newer by 3 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Daewoo Magnus.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Daewoo Magnus would be higher. At 2,477 cc (4 cylinders), 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ander (163 HP @ 4000 RPM) has 32 more horse power than 2002 Daewoo Magnus. (131 HP @ 5400 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ander should accelerate faster than 2002 Daewoo Magnus.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ander weights approximately 20 kg more than 2002 Daewoo Magnus.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2002 Daewoo Magnus.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ander (220 Nm) has 39 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Daewoo Magnus. (181 Nm). This means 2005 Mitsubishi Outlander will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Daewoo Magnus.

Compare all specifications:

2005 Mitsubishi Outlander 2002 Daewoo Magnus
Make Mitsubishi Daewoo
Model Outlander Magnus
Year Released 2005 2002
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 2477 cc 1996 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 163 HP 131 HP
Engine RPM 4000 RPM 5400 RPM
Torque 220 Nm 181 Nm
Engine Bore Size 87 mm 86 mm
Engine Stroke Size 100 mm 86 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 9.5:1 9.6:1
Drive Type 4WD Front
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1570 kg 1550 kg
Vehicle Length 4550 mm 4780 mm
Vehicle Width 1760 mm 1830 mm
Vehicle Height 1690 mm 1450 mm
Wheelbase Size 2730 mm 2710 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 59 L 65 L
